LIMITMysql中limit的用法详解
1、LIMIT 使用语法:其中m是指记录开始的index,从0(下标0)开始,表示第一条记录 n是指从第m+1条开始,取n条记录。即:取出第3条至第6条,总共4条记录,即检索记录行 3-6 LIMIT n 等价于 LIMIT 0,n。
2、LIMIT是MySQL内置函数,其作用是用于限制查询结果的条数。
3、Mysql中limit的用法是SELECT * FROM table LIMIT [offset,] rows | rows OFFSET offset。LIMIT 接受一个或两个数字参数。参数必须是一个整数常量。如果给定两个参数,第一个参数指定第一个返回记录行的偏移量,第二个参数指定返回记录行的最大数目。
MySQL数据库中的外键约束详解
1、外键通过FOREIGN KEY约束定义,它在数据一致性方面扮演着关键角色,如确保插入、修改或删除操作时遵守父表的规则。在操作实践中,删除外键约束(ALTER TABLE student DROP FOREIGN KEY fk_class_id)需谨慎,尤其是当外键关联其他表时。级联删除(CASCADE)或默认限制(RESTRICT)是常见的操作策略。
2、``` 其中,`table_name`是要添加外键约束的表的名称,`constraint_name`是外键约束的名称,`column1, column2, ...`是要添加外键约束的列的名称,`referencing_table`是引用表,`column1, column2, ...`是引用表中与外键约束相对应的列的名称。
3、详细解释 外键概念:在关系型数据库中,外键是一个表中的字段,其值引用另一个表的主键。它用于确保数据的引用完整性和一致性。当在一个表中创建外键时,你实际上是在定义一个规则,该规则指出这个字段的值必须是另一个表的主键的有效值。
4、mysql外键约束写法如下:工具:联想笔记本电脑e460、Windows10系统、navicat0.16。打开navicat,连接mysql服务器。展开数据库,选择表。选中一个数据表。点击设计表按钮。点击顶部的外键。最后点击添加外键,即可设置约束。
mysql索引必须了解的几个重要问题
本文讲述了mysql索引必须了解的几个重要问题。分享给大家供大家参考,具体如下:索引是做什么的索引用于快速找出在某个列中有一特定值的行。不使用索引,MySQL必须从第1条记录开始然后读完整个表直到找出相关的行。表越大,花费的时间越多。
索引不存储null值。更准确的说,单列索引不存储null值,复合索引不存储全为null的值。索引不能存储Null,所以对这列采用is null条件时,因为索引上根本没Null值,不能利用到索引,只能全表扫描。为什么索引列不能存Null值?将索引列值进行建树,其中必然涉及到诸多的比较操作。
尽量的扩展索引,不要新建索引。比如表中已经有a的索引,现在要加(a,b)的索引,那么只需要修改原来的索引即可。一个顶三个。创建索引的目的在于提高查询效率,但也要注意:首先,索引能大大提高了查询速度,但同时却会降低更新表的速度,如对表进行INSERT,UPDATE和DELETE。
orderby不指定情况
1、但查询结果是1, 12, 2 , 因此一定不是按照插入时间排序的。
2、当我们使用SQL的ORDER BY子句对查询结果进行排序时,需要注意默认的行为是按照升序排列。默认情况下,ORDER BY关键字并不会指定降序,而是对列的值进行自然的升序排列。
3、默认是升序。在数据库查询中,当我们使用ORDER BY语句对查询结果进行排序时,如果没有明确指定排序的方向,则默认是按照升序排序的。以下是详细的解释:解释一:ORDER BY默认的排序方式是升序。这意味着在默认情况下,数据会根据第一个字段的值从小到大进行排序。
4、如果不指定order by 子句,则查询结果的顺序不确定。并一定是按主键。查询优化器会根据实际情况生成执行计划。排序需要成本的,而且成本可能不小。如果没有明确指定order by子句,则查询结果的顺序不确定。如果希望按某种顺序返回结果,必须明确指定order by子句。
5、在实际使用中,可以根据需求在ORDER BY语句后明确指定排序方式。比如ORDER BY column DESC就表示按照某一列的值降序排列。因此,当我们查询数据库时,如果不特别指定排序方式,那么就会按照默认的升序方式进行排序。
我想学一些DOS命令谁能告诉我一下
七)DELTREE——删除整个目录命令 功能:将整个目录及其下属子目录和文件删除。
[说明] 由于这几个文件需要复制到特定位置上,所以用COPY命令完成的复制未必能够启动机器。能过SYS命令,DOS可以将目标盘已占据特定位置的文件移动,并将系统文件复制到相应位置上。参数C1:path用来指明系统文件所在目录。如不指明,则缺省为当前盘的当前目录。所以这个命令一般要在源盘的根目录进行。
pathping 主机:类似tracert,但可以显示一些tracert不能显示出来的信 息。可以自己试试。7 ftp 字符方式的ftp,我喜欢用;)不用装cuteftp了。8 telnet 字符方式的远程登录程序,是网络人员极其爱用的远程登录程序。我最近常 用来调试邮件服务器。9 ipconfig 非常有用的网络配置、排错。。命令。
DOS常用命令详解上 转自绅博fsl401402要注意在DOS里,命令名里的字母也是不分大小写的。一. Dir 这个命令上面已经提到过了,它是用来列出某个目录下的文件名和子目录名 的。上面提到的输入dir后直接回车,其作用是列出当前目录下的所有文件名和子 目录名。其实它还有很多格式,下面一一举例说明。
菜鸟想多学点东西!!谁能简单给我介绍一下DOS的常用命解析: dos常用命令 CHKDSK 检查磁盘并显示状态报告。CHKDSK [volume[[path]filename]]] [/F] [/V] [/R] [/X] [/I] [/C] [/L[:size]]volume 指定驱动器(后面跟一个冒号)、装入点或卷名。
.使用说明:该命令可以一步就将目录及其下的所有文件、子目录、更下层的子目录一并删除,而且不管文件的属性为隐藏、系统或只读,只要该文件位于删除的目录之下,DELTREE都一视同仁,照删不误。
mysql字符串怎么完全正则匹配,用regexp
`匹配0个或1个,以及括号表达式中的字符类匹配等。在MySQL中,`REGEXP`操作符用于执行正则表达式匹配。例如,`SELECT fo/nfo REGEXP foo$;`会检查fo/nfo是否以foo结尾。使用`[ ]`和`[^ ]`可以匹配特定字符或排除字符,如`SELECT pi REGEXP pi|apa;`查找pi或apa。
重要正则表达式用来描述或者匹配符合规则的字符串。它的用法和like比较相似,但是它又比like更强大,能够实现一些很特殊的规则匹配;正则表达式需要使用REGEXP命令,匹配上返回1匹配不上返回0,默认不加条件REGEXP相当于like %%。在前面加上NOT相当于NOT LIKE。
亲 你没用频率限制词设定后面的字节,如果你的产品编号字段下,有“半” 、“长” 这样的单个记录,就能匹配到了。